PNP announces gun license requirements

THE Ifugao Provincial Police Office has announced the requirements and procedures in acquiring licenses to own and possess firearms (LTOPF).

Applicants must file a written application to own and possess firearms at the Firearms and Explosive Office (FEO) of the Provincial Command in three legible copies duly notarized.

The application must be accompanied by the following:

1) Clearance from the Regional Trial Court and Municipal Trial Court that has jurisdiction over the place where the applicant resides.

2) Neuro-psychiatric clearance issued by the PNP Health Service and its accredited psychologist or psychiatrist.

3) A certification that the applicant has passed the drug test conducted by the PNP Crime Laboratory or any accredited and authorized drug testing laboratory or clinic.

4) A certification that the applicant has passed a gun safety and responsible gun ownership seminar which is administered by the PNP or a registered and authorized gun club.

5) National Police Clearance.

6) NSO Birth Certificate.

7) Proof of latest billing.

8) At least two valid IDs (one government issued ID).

9) Income tax Return, Certificate of Employment, Business Permit or any appropriate document as proof of income. 

Additional requirements for government employees are a copy of Appointment Order, Oath of Office; for Military Reservists-J9 Clearance, and for retired government employees-a retirement order or appropriate document.

Applicants must pay a total of P2,080 in fees. (DBC)
